PDA

View Full Version : سوال: پیاده سازی قالب روی wordpress



e_a_23
پنج شنبه 16 آبان 1392, 19:44 عصر
سلام
من یک قالب طراحی کردم که میخوام روی wordpress پیاده سازیش کنم.میدونم که دقیقا در کجا باید قالبم رو قرار بدم و همچنین پسوند فایلهای html باید php بشه.اما وقتی قالب رو میذارم توی وردپرس نمایشش نمیده و میگه پوسته گم شده.باید چیکار کنم؟

omidabedi
پنج شنبه 16 آبان 1392, 21:21 عصر
دوست عزیز همینجوری که نمیشه با تغییر پسوند که نمیشه
باید قالب برنامه نویسی بشه
یه سرچ کن مطالب زیاده

e_a_23
پنج شنبه 16 آبان 1392, 22:47 عصر
دوست عزیز همینجوری که نمیشه با تغییر پسوند که نمیشه
باید قالب برنامه نویسی بشه
یه سرچ کن مطالب زیاده

ولی من توی یه ویدئوی آموزشی دیدم که پسوندا رو تغییر داده بود.سایت استاتیک است.برنامه نویسی نداره.

e_a_23
پنج شنبه 16 آبان 1392, 23:12 عصر
مشکل حل شد.ایراد از آدرس دهی ها بود.

omidabedi
پنج شنبه 16 آبان 1392, 23:14 عصر
استاتیک هست دیگه چرا میخوای بیاریش رو وردپرس :|

e_a_23
جمعه 17 آبان 1392, 00:06 صبح
از بعضی از ویژگی های وردپرس میخوام استفاده کنم.از جمله آرشیو و .... .برای بعضی قسمتها که حالت داینامیک دارن و به پایگاه داده نیاز دارن از وردپرس میخوام کمک بگیرم.

omidabedi
جمعه 17 آبان 1392, 00:26 صبح
خب انتظار داری این ارشیو ها به صورت هوشمند جاشونو تو قالب html پیدا کنن؟

e_a_23
جمعه 17 آبان 1392, 11:56 صبح
خب انتظار داری این ارشیو ها به صورت هوشمند جاشونو تو قالب html پیدا کنن؟
من همچین چیزی گفتم؟؟؟قالب خودم که استاتیک بود نمایش داده نمیشد.کاری به آرشیو و... هم نداشتم.لطفا سوالات رو با دقت بخونید.

omidabedi
جمعه 17 آبان 1392, 13:42 عصر
دوست عزیز سوالتون رو بد مطرح کردید هنوزم نمیدونم میخواید چیکار کنید والا.


من یک قالب طراحی کردم که میخوام روی wordpress پیاده سازیش کنم.میدونم که دقیقا در کجا باید قالبم رو قرار بدم و همچنین پسوند فایلهای html باید php بشه.

این مشکل شما و اطلاعاتی که دادید.
خب اول که کلا روش شما برای تبدیل قالب اشتباه است.تغییر پسوند کافی نیست.قالب شما حتما باید index.php و style.css رو داشته باشه.


ولی من توی یه ویدئوی آموزشی دیدم که پسوندا رو تغییر داده بود.سایت استاتیک است.برنامه نویسی نداره.

اینجا هم که گفتید سایت استاتیک هست.این یعنی اینکه مثلا 5 تا صفحه + محتوای درونش که این اصلا نیاز به وردپرس نداره و بزاریدش هم کارایی نداره و نمیتونید با وردپرس مدیریتش کنید.


از بعضی از ویژگی های وردپرس میخوام استفاده کنم.از جمله آرشیو و .... .برای بعضی قسمتها که حالت داینامیک دارن و به پایگاه داده نیاز دارن از وردپرس میخوام کمک بگیرم.

خب اینجا هم میگید میخواید بعضی از قسمت هاش از وردپرس استفاده کنید.پس باید توی template بگید که اگر مثلا archives وجود داشت بیاد بزارش اینجا.این میشه برنامه نویسی قالب.

2 نکته : این سوالات رو کردم که کمک کنم به شما تا طراحی و تبدیل قالب وردپرس رو بصورت استاندارد یاد بگیرید و قصد جسارت نداشتم.
نکته ی بعد اینکه مشکلتون هم حل شده خب خدارو شکر :) موفق باشید

e_a_23
جمعه 17 آبان 1392, 18:30 عصر
ممنونم از کمک شما.بله حل شد مشکلم ولی بازم توی آدرس دهی ها مشکل دارم.الان فایل css رو نمیخونه.جایی هست که بتونم از روش این چیزا رو بخونم و یاد بگیرم؟

omidabedi
جمعه 17 آبان 1392, 21:20 عصر
کتاب طراحی قالب برای وردپرس رو جستجو کنید هست.

e_a_23
دوشنبه 20 آبان 1392, 14:49 عصر
من با مشکلات زیادی مواجه شدم وقتی قالبم رو توی wp پیاده سازی کردم.جای بعضی المانها تغییر کرده کمی و نمیدونم چه جوری اونا رو به مکان اولیه برگردونم.تقریبا همه نوشته ها جا به جا شدن.
اسامی صفحاتم رو باید عوض کنم؟توی کتابی که خوندم نوشته بود : 

معمولا یک پوسته از فایلهای زیر تشکیل میشه:
style.css
index.pho
home.php
single.php
page.php
va...

اما من نمیدونم واسه کدوم صفحه کدوم اسم رو بذارم.
و همچنین لینک هایی که به صفحات دیگه از توی صفحه ی اصلی دادم رو نمی دونم url اون صفحات رو چه جوری به سرور باید بدم؟چند تا pdf پیدا کردم اما خوب نبودن.
خواهشا اگه کسی جواب سوالامو میدونه بگه و یا اگه منبع یا سایت خوبی میشناسید معرفی کنید لطفا.

omidabedi
دوشنبه 20 آبان 1392, 15:50 عصر
ببین اولویت صفحات به این صورت هست :


visitor request=>is_home=>home.php=>if doesn't exist=>index.php
visitor request=>is_page=>pagename.php=>if doesn't exist=>page.php=>if doesn't exist=>index.php
visitor request=>is_search=>search.php=>if doesn't exist=>index.php
visitor request=>image,video,audio=>is_attachment=>attachment.php=>if doesn't exist=>single.php=>if doesn't exist=>index.php


الان این خیلی از صفحات رو نگفتم اما مهماش همینه
به این صورت بخون:
مثلا خط اولی:
اگر درخواست کاربر home page باشه میره به home.php اگر وجود نداشت میره index.php
برای page اختصاصی هم همونطور که قبلا گفتم و شما گوش ندادی :چشمک: نمیشه همینجوری گذاشت.
باید اسم پیج رو همونطور که بر اساس اولویت ها معلوم هست بزاری یه سرچ کوچیک کنی همه چی دستت میاد.
کلا باید پیج رو تو وردپرس بسازی و توی template یه قالب نمایش جداگانه درست کنی.

e_a_23
دوشنبه 20 آبان 1392, 19:51 عصر
ممنونم ازتون.یه منبع خوب سراغ ندارید بخونم؟

omidabedi
دوشنبه 20 آبان 1392, 21:01 عصر
google :)
چرا هیچکس سرچ رو بلد نیست؟
باید یروز یه تاپیک اموزشی سرچ در گوگل رو بزنم حتما
https://www.google.com/#q=%D8%AA%D8%A8%D8%AF%DB%8C%D9%84+%D9%82%D8%A7%D9% 84%D8%A8+html+%D8%A8%D9%87+%D9%88%D8%B1%D8%AF%D9%B E%D8%B1%D8%B3

https://www.google.com/#q=%D9%82%D8%A7%D9%84%D8%A8+%D9%87%D8%A7%DB%8C+%D8 %AC%D8%AF%D8%A7%DA%AF%D8%A7%D9%86%D9%87+%DB%8C%DA% A9+%D8%B5%D9%81%D8%AD%D9%87+%D8%AF%D8%B1+%D9%88%D8 %B1%D8%AF%D9%BE%D8%B1%D8%B3&spell=1

شما بگرد اگر نبود من خودم کل مبحث تبدیل قالب رو برات میزارم

e_a_23
سه شنبه 21 آبان 1392, 07:32 صبح
هی بابا.من که گفتم پیدا کردم اما خوب نبودن.بلدم سرچ کنم ولی میخواستم از بین اینهمه منبع شما خوبتراشو معرفی کنی.

omidabedi
سه شنبه 21 آبان 1392, 20:28 عصر
منبع خارجی خودم استفاده میکنم.
تخصص اصلیمم دروپال هست اما برای وردپرس کتاب های رایگان برای طراحی تم هست بگردید پیدا میکنید.
یه راه کوتاه تر هم هست برای اماتور های طراحی قالب استفاده از نرم افزار artister هست.